What this means for eligible MichigandersMichiganders who can establish a qualifying Canadian ancestral line may now apply for a proof of Canadian citizenship certificate.
This document confirms their status and opens the door to the benefits of Canadian citizenship, including a Canadian passport.
U.S.-Canadian dual citizens have the right to enter, live, and work in Canada, vote in Canadian elections, and run for Canadian political office.
Getting a Canadian citizenship certificate alone does not come with tax obligations; Canada's taxes generally depend on residency and Canadian-source income, not citizenship alone.
